The Santa Cruz de Tenerife City Council, in partnership with the Development Society and the Port Authority, alongside the business association Zona Centro de Santa Cruz, will launch a temporary and complimentary parking facility covering 3,700 square metres on the port esplanade, starting from Saturday, December 28, and running until January 19.
In a statement, the mayor, José Manuel Bermúdez, stated that “the aim is to facilitate parking for both residents and visitors during the Christmas festivities and sales period.”
Moreover, he pointed out that “this area will be accessible 24 hours a day, making it easier for those coming to Santa Cruz to complete their shopping, as well as for those who choose to come to enjoy the dining options and activities scheduled in the city during these dates.”
Additionally, the CEO of the Santa Cruz Development Society, Carmen Pérez, noted that “from 12:00 p.m. on Saturday, December 28, until 11:59 p.m. on Sunday, January 19, access to this parking area will be available in the Auditorium vicinity, which will also support parking during the initial days of the sales event.”
Pérez further clarified that “this parking facility is exclusively for passenger vehicles, and entry is prohibited for buses, personal mobility devices like scooters, or caravans.” She also expressed gratitude for the ongoing support of the Port Authority in establishing this parking solution and the cooperation from the Santa Cruz Central Zone business association.
